Luxurious Belgian minimalism
The showcase for Belgian designer Marie-Chantal Regout, Rue Blanche sells elegant, stripped-down, high quality womens wear. The collection is unfussy, with silhouettes simple, embellishments few and patterns kept to a minimum. With good tailoring and some lively pop colours to keep things fresh, it's still far from drab, and there's an attractively understated femininity to it.
